A collaborative review and approval application that keeps everyone on the same page. ReviewStudio is the easiest way to track feedback, tasks, revisions and approvals.
It's great for getting projects delivered faster:
*Markup and comment on images, video, PDF and web pages from any device *See the status of all your reviews in individual dashboards *Keep track of changes with side-by-side comparisons
It's collaborative and centralized:
*Need to give someone a shoutout? No problem. Do it with @Mentions *Use attachments to add reference files to any comments *Bring your teams and clients together with collaborative discussion threads *Turn on presentation mode to review and collaborate on projects *Sync in real time with any number of participants *Review your projects independently or collaboratively in live reviews
It's about excellent support - and making your work look good:
*Customize the online proofing experience with your own branded review site hosted on your own subdomain. *Deploy a private, branded review site with custom domain for managing all reviews and users. *99.99% uptime with 24/7 monitoring and response team *100% SSL encryption and security layer validated by HITRUST APIs and SSO options to support integration with any existing software or services Direct email and phone support

I used to use Gmail until 4 months ago. I was really happy with this mail, it is easy to handle and, being a Google member, there are many tools available to use. However, I started to learn about the security and privacy offered by Google, which is NONE. We are selling our information and personal data to a technological giant and, many times, we are not even aware of it.
This is why I deleted all but one of my Google-related accounts. As most people are still not aware of this, when working or contacting certain people for the first time, it is essential to do it through Gmail.
Today, there are a few alternatives to solve this lack of privacy. After doing an intensive search and reading comments, I decided to get an account with Mailfence and, honestly, I'm very happy with their service. It's an easy to use email, with end-to-end encryption, digital signatures, calendar, document saving capabilities, ... I really recommend it for all those who are starting in the world of privacy and security. The best thing is that you can create a free account and, if you are happy with the service or need more storage space, you can switch to a paid account.
I hope my opinion helps everyone, especially those who are thinking about whether it is really worth giving all our information in exchange for a free email.
